We Want Something New To Do on our Cruise, Any Suggestions?

946

One of the most satisfying cruise options these days is the “theme vacation.” What’s your passion? What’s on your let’s-learn-more list?

Imagine a cruise with lectures, hands-on classes, museum and shopping excursions demonstrations and entertainment focused on cooking, architecture, music or theater. Explore local history or your personal heritage. Learn about wine, glassblowing or antiques. Of course don’t forget that several cruise lines have exclusive entertainment.  On the NCL Epic you can watch Legends in Concert or attend a Cirque de Solel dinner show.  Onboard the Oasis of the Seas or the Allure of the Seas you will find a Jazz Club, Latin Club, Comedy Club and brodway versions of Chicago and Hairspray.
